As a reminder, M-tron designs and manufactures highly engineered RF solutions, including electronic components and subassemblies used to control the frequency and timing of signals and electronic circuits.We're a global company, the three manufacturing sites in the United States and India. The company's primary markets include defense and aerospace, commercial avionics, industrials, and space. Our revenues continue to be driven by defense-related orders and we also saw some growth in the commercial avionics market, something we believe bodes well for the future recovery of that market.We are pleased to see Boeing resolve its labor dispute early in the year and expect orders from the major airframe manufacturers to pick up throughout the year. With consistent operating performance, we have been able to continue to make strategic investments in research and development and continue to increase the market profile of the company.Part of that effort was the recent rebranding of the company as M-tron updates to our logo, our website and sales materials as well as the initiation of advertising in some of the leading publications for our sector and also enhanced lead generation activity. We also continue to make investments in our production facilities, and we've seen good initial results in a program that I mentioned, I think, on the last call to deploy greater automation on the factory floor to improve yields.It looks like we have gotten through some of the choppiness in the defense market caused by some of the conflicting messaging from the administration on the defense budget. We have, at M-tron have seen no disruption to our business. and expect to continue the company's revenue growth throughout the year.The continuing resolution passed and signed in mid-March 2025, extended government funding through the end of the federal fiscal year and largely preserved the defense spending as it was actually increasing the defense budget by, I guess, a relatively small amount, $6 billion.The administration is now proposing increasing the defense budget for this fiscal year by $150 billion through a reconciliation process and also substantially increasing procurement spending in the federal FY 2026 budget. Many of the areas targeted for investment such as next-gen aircraft, shipbuilding, loitering and precision guided munitions, border security and the Golden Dome anti-aircraft, anti-missile defense, all require a significant amount of RF subsystems and components, highlighting the continued growing need for M-tron products.The importance of filters and oscillators has only increased as the electromagnets spectrum has become a more contested part of the battle space. And communications explaining systems and commanders and combatant remain subject to electronic countermeasures, such as jamming and interference. We believe that we are well positioned to continue to perform well with the anticipated changes in military procurement focus.Now Linda, would you mind giving our audience the highlights of our fiscal year Q1 performance?

Yeah. Total revenues for first quarter were $12.7 million, a 13.8% increase over the $11.2 million of revenue in the same period last year. The revenue increase in the period primarily due to strong defense program product and solution shipments. Gross margins for the first quarter of 2025 were 42.5%, a 20 basis point decrease over the 42.7% gross margins in Q1 at '24.The decrease is primarily due to additional manufacturing costs with the initial production runs of several new products. In addition, we saw the initial impact this quarter of duly initiated federal tariffs on imports of foreign sourced materials and partially finished goods.Net income was $1.6 million or $0.56 per diluted share in the first quarter of 2025 compared with $1.5 million or $0.53 per diluted share in the first quarter of 2024.The increase in revenues discussed above was partially offset by higher manufacturing cost of sales consistent with the growth in revenues and the introduction of new products as well as higher engineering, selling and administrative expenses related to continued research and development investments higher sales commissions from an increase in revenues and an increase in administrative expenses consistent with the overall growth of the business.Adjusted EBITDA was $2.5 million in the first quarter of 2025 compared with $2.3 million in the first quarter of 2024. The increase was primarily due to higher revenues resulting in higher income. Backlog was $55.5 million as of March 31, 2025, compared to $47.2 million as of December 31, 2024, and $46.1 million as of March 31, 2024.The increase in backlog reflects several large defense and avionics orders received during the quarter and the continued broad demand for our products. In early February '25, for example, we publicly announced one large order supporting shipboard systems for over $10 million that was expected to have been received in fiscal year 2024. Yeah. Thank you, Linda. So in March 2025, M-tron saw the initial impact of the recently announced federal tariffs on the import of goods and materials from outside the United States. And while M-tron is a United States-based manufacturer with a great degree of vertical integration, something we pride ourselves on. We do import some materials from Japan, China, South Korea and a very small amount from Europe.And we also performed some finishing work at our facility in Noida, India. It's difficult to predict the long-term impact of this trade policy on our financial performance as it changes regularly. We are working with many of our defense customers on acting parts of the federal acquisition regulations which potentially exempt materials received for defense production from entry tariffs.In addition, we continue, as always, to analyze our supply chain in order to make sure that we have redundancy of suppliers where possible and can source from reliable suppliers at the best price as possible. To date, we have seen no impact from tariffs on demand for our products. Also, I wanted to highlight the recent distribution of warrants. So in terms of your gross margins, that was a bit muted due to the ramping of new programs. How do -- how is that going to sort of develop? And with those new large contract wins, are we going to see that being a ramp for a longer period of time? Or will it pick up pretty quickly?
Cameron Pforr
Yeah. Good question, Anja. And thank you for joining. So the gross margins were impacted by really three factors. One was just product mix. We had less products being shipped for two of our long-term missile programs, which have very -- relatively high margins. And that is expected to return very shortly. That part of the mix was going to increase in Q2 throughout the rest of the year due to some of the orders we received in Q1.The thing I mentioned earlier was that we did ship some new products. And whenever you're working on new products, the first couple of runs are a little bit less efficient than when all the have been worked out in the process. And you're running at a higher yield. So we ship some new space products, which require rigorous testing and they've been successful, but the first couple of runs of those take more labor than you would hope to use later.And also, we shipped a new type of oscillator in the quarter that's used in EW and RADAR, which I think is great for the long-term prospects of the company. And I think that those yields will improve over time. So I do expect the yields to improve and the margins to improve throughout the year. We also did see some impact to the tariffs.We had a little bit less than $100,000 of tariff charges in March, and it's kind of difficult to predict how much we should anticipate receiving there for the rest of the year. And we hope that a lot of the progress that's been made over the past couple of weeks, reducing the tariffs will have a positive impact there. So I do anticipate this to go up in the rest half of the year.Okay. For those new programs that you shipped in the space and the oscillators, are they higher than the average?Yes, they will be a very strong margin product that they're just early developed.
